Witchcraft is a very old form of life and has become a religion in modern times. To learn traditional witchcraft as an ideal way of life, you may need someone to teach you as it takes time and effort. Where to find someone to teach you?
You have several options. First seek out a local coven - which is a community of witches. Finding a group of witches is not as difficult as it may seem - there are many festivals throughout the year where you can make contact. You can also find a way through stores that specialize in selling witchcraft supplies oriented. And, of course, there are various websites that can direct you.
Another option is to be trained by a specific practicing witch. These witches are not so easy to find and many do not teach others. Again local shops are a possible source for contact, as well as a few websites.
You can also start by purchasing a book about witchcraft or Wicca. Then ask the Goddess to help you find a personal guide.
There is no guarantee that any particular witch or coven will accept anyone into their ranks, but there are always some who are open to newcomers and are friendly.
How ever you start learning sorcery - the traditional way will require dedication, as mastery of any art takes time and effort. Learning the basics of spell craft will take a year for most beginners, and is a lifetime work of learning to master the art.
